After several nights of protests in Charlotte, North Carolina following the shooting of a citizen by a Charlotte police officer, ABC News spoke with Professor Randolph McLaughlin, a civil rights lawyer.
Professor Randy McLaughlin
Professor Randy McLaughlin

A significant point driving the protests was the refusal of the Charlotte Police Department to release their videotape of the killing of Keith Lamont Scott.

“What we’ve seen in too many situations now is that the videos tell the truth and the police who were involved in the shooting tell lies,”Professor McLaughlin is quoted as saying.
